TRAINWRECK: Justin Timberlake Disses Football At NFL News Conference Promoting Super Bowl
In a moment that he and the league probably wish they could get back, this year’s Super Bowl halftime headliner Justin Timberlake told the world at an NFL news conference promoting the Super Bowl on Thursday that he will “never” let his son play football.
When the singer jokingly offered to play wide receiver if the New England Patriots should need his help, a reporter asked him if his 2-year-old son Silas wanted to “run some routes and get in the NFL.”
Instead of running with the joke, Timberlake reflexively dumped on football.
“Uh, he will never play football. No, no,” said Timberlake, ABC reports. – READ MORE

Officials are calling this the “worst flu season in a decade” — and it may even affect this year’s Super Bowl outcome.
According to 247 Sports, the Philadelphia Eagles are in crisis mode due to a flu bug that followed them all the way to Minneapolis, putting as many as three players out of commission.
“Ronald Darby missed Thursday’s media session due to illness,” 247 Sports reported, “along with Timmy Jernigan.”
Outside linebacker Mychal Kendricks also caught the flu this week but was fortunately able to attend the team’s final media session before the big game on Sunday.
